Top 5 Pirate Games on Android in Saudi Arabia, Q1 2022
Explore the performance metrics of the top 5 pirate-themed games on the Android platform in Saudi Arabia for Q1 2022, including downloads, revenue, and active users.
In the first quarter of 2022, the top 5 pirate-themed games on the Android platform in Saudi Arabia showcased varying performance trends. Here’s a detailed look at their weekly downloads, revenue, and active user metrics.
Last Pirate: Survival Island from RetroStyle Games UA saw a fluctuating trend in weekly downloads, starting with 2.2K at the end of December and ending with approximately 1.3K in the last week of March. The game experienced a peak revenue of $17 in mid-January, although it didn't maintain consistent earnings. Active users declined from 3.6K to about 2.3K over the quarter.
Pirate Raid - Caribbean Battle by SayGames Ltd showed a steady increase in weekly revenue, reaching around $37 in early February. Downloads were highest at the end of February with 1.1K, while active users peaked at 2.3K in the same period.
Save The Pirate! Make choices! from Mauris IT experienced a stable trend in weekly downloads, averaging around 500. Active users remained robust, maintaining approximately 7.4K throughout the quarter.
Lord of Seas: Survival&Conquer by Atlas Studio Co., Ltd. saw significant spikes in downloads and active users mid-February, with downloads reaching over 2K and active users hitting 1.3K. Revenue peaked at $56 in early February but saw a sharp decline thereafter.
Kingdom of Pirates from Garena International II maintained consistent revenue throughout the quarter, peaking at $816 at the end of December and stabilizing around $500 in March. Downloads remained relatively low, with a peak of 181 in mid-January, while active users saw a gradual decline from 462 to 251.
